Uttar Pradesh not utilising central funds effectively: Khurshid

New Delhi : Refuting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Mayawati’s accusation that the central government had neglected her state, Union Law Minister Salman Khurshid Monday said the state has failed to show results despite sufficient monetary assistance.

“We have given her a Bundelkhand package. I have from my ministry given Rs.1,000 crore to UP’s (Uttar Pradesh) 21 districts for implementation of MSD (Multi-Sectoral Development) programme. But we don’t have a very good performance on that,” said Khurshid at a madrassa in south Delhi’s Green Park area where he hoisted the tricolour among a group of students.

“The scholarships that we are giving in UP have not been bad but they could be better. But the MSDP project has not taken off despite our assistance,” he added.

Mayawati, in her Independence Day speech Monday accused the central government of not making efforts to curb backwardness in the country’s most populous state.

Mayawati said the state was still to receive any financial assistance under the Rs.80,000 crore package that they had sought for undertaking developmental projects, particularly in Bundelkhand and Poorvanchal regions.
